The Rev. Frank A. Hall

Frank Hall

The Rev. Frank A. Hall died on March 17, 2026, at the age of 85 (1940−2026).

Frank is survived by his wife of twenty-nine years Lory Nurenberg; his children Susan Hall and Jonathan Hall (Rosie); his stepchild Carlyn Kessler (Elliot); his grandchildren Alex Hildreth and Hannah O’Brien-Hill (Perry); and his great-grandchild Sofia Hildreth. He is also survived by his siblings William Hall, John Hall, Dorothy Hall, and Gwen Sheehah, as well as numerous nieces, nephews, in-laws, other extended family members, and his first wife Anita Hall. 

A celebration of Frank’s life will be held at 2 p.m. on May 3, 2026, at the Unitarian Universalist Congregation in Westport, 10 Lyons Plains Rd, Westport CT 06880.

In lieu of flowers, memorial donations may be made to the Unitarian Universalist Service Committee, 689 Massachusetts Ave, Cambridge MA 02139, or the Michael J. Fox Parkinson’s Foundation. UURMaPA will contribute to the UUMA Endowment Fund in honor of our colleague’s ministry.
